Why Choose Malaysia for Higher Education?

Malaysia has become a preferred destination for international students due to its unique combination of affordability, quality, and diversity. Here are some of the top reasons why students choose to study in Malaysia:

1. Affordable Tuition Fees and Living Costs
Compared to countries like the UK, USA, or Australia, Malaysia offers world-class education at a much lower cost. Tuition fees are budget-friendly, and the cost of living—covering accommodation, food, and transportation—is relatively affordable for international students.

2. Globally Recognized Universities
Malaysia is home to top-ranked universities and branch campuses of prestigious institutions from countries like the UK and Australia. Degrees from Malaysian universities are recognized worldwide, giving students an excellent foundation for their careers.

3. Multicultural Environment and Student-Friendly Policies
As a multicultural nation, Malaysia welcomes students from across the globe. Its diverse cultural environment allows international students to feel at home while experiencing new traditions. In addition, the government has supportive student visa policies, making it easier for students to pursue higher education without hassle.

Types of Student Visas in Malaysia

To study in Malaysia, international students must obtain a Student Pass, which acts as the official student visa. Without it, you cannot legally study in the country. Below are the main types of visas related to studying in Malaysia:

1. Student Pass (Main Requirement)
The Student Pass is specifically designed for full-time international students enrolled in Malaysian higher education institutions. It is usually valid for one year and must be renewed annually until the completion of your program.

2. Visa Approval Letter (VAL)
Before applying for a Student Pass, students must first obtain a Visa Approval Letter (VAL) issued by the Education Malaysia Global Services (EMGS). This document confirms that you have been accepted into a recognized institution and are eligible for a student visa.

3. Single Entry Visa (SEV)
Depending on your nationality, you may need to apply for a Single Entry Visa at the Malaysian embassy in your home country. The SEV allows you to enter Malaysia legally before converting it to a Student Pass.

Who Needs a Student Visa?

  • All international students planning to pursue higher education in Malaysia.
  • Students enrolling in full-time courses at recognized institutions.
  • Applicants from countries that do not have visa-free entry into Malaysia.
